[Vmware-server] installation depuis Aur (en cours)

Applications, problèmes de configuration réseau
Avatar de l’utilisateur
hackman61
Hankyu
Messages : 46
Inscription : mer. 16 mars 2011, 16:45
Localisation : Alencon, Basse-Normandie

[Vmware-server] installation depuis Aur (en cours)

Message par hackman61 »

Bonjour, je suis ce tuto : https://wiki.archlinux.org/index.php/VM ... stallation mais à ce niveau :

Code : Tout sélectionner

==> Relancer la compilation de vmware-server-modules ? [o/N]
==> --------------------------------------------------------
==> 
==> Éditer PKGBUILD ? [O/n] ("A" pour annuler)
==> ------------------------------------------
==> n

==> Dépendances de vmware-server-modules :
 - kernel26>=2.6.32 (déjà installé)
 - kernel26-headers (déjà installé)


==> Éditer vmware-server-modules.install ? [O/n] ("A" pour annuler)
==> ---------------------------------------------------------------
==> n

==> Lancer la compilation de vmware-server-modules ? [O/n]
==> ------------------------------------------------------
==> 
==> Construction et installation du paquet
==> Création du paquet vmware-server-modules 2.0.2-4 (sam. mars 26 11:56:21 CET 2011)
==> Vérification des dépendances pour l'exécution...
==> Vérification des dépendances pour la compilation...
==> Récupération des sources...
  -> VMware-server-2.0.2-203138-update-2.patch trouvé
  -> vmware-server-modules-autoconf.patch trouvé
  -> vmware-server-modules-vsock-kernel2.6.35.patch trouvé
  -> vmware-server-modules-vmmon-kernel2.6.36.patch trouvé
  -> VMware-server-2.0.2-203138.x86_64.tar.gz trouvé
==> Validation des fichiers sources avec md5sums...
    VMware-server-2.0.2-203138-update-2.patch ... Réussite
    vmware-server-modules-autoconf.patch ... Réussite
    vmware-server-modules-vsock-kernel2.6.35.patch ... Réussite
    vmware-server-modules-vmmon-kernel2.6.36.patch ... Réussite
    VMware-server-2.0.2-203138.x86_64.tar.gz ... Réussite
==> Extraction des sources...
  -> Extraction de VMware-server-2.0.2-203138.x86_64.tar.gz avec bsdtar
==> Entre dans l'environnement fakeroot...
==> Lancement de build()...
patching file lib/modules/source/vmci-only/linux/vmciKernelIf.c
patching file lib/modules/source/vmci-only/Makefile
patching file lib/modules/source/vmci-only/Makefile.kernel
patching file lib/modules/source/vmmon-only/common/vmx86.c
patching file lib/modules/source/vmmon-only/include/compat_cred.h
patching file lib/modules/source/vmmon-only/include/x86msr.h
patching file lib/modules/source/vmmon-only/include/x86svm.h
patching file lib/modules/source/vmmon-only/linux/driver.c
patching file lib/modules/source/vmmon-only/linux/hostif.c
patching file lib/modules/source/vmmon-only/Makefile
patching file lib/modules/source/vmnet-only/Makefile
patching file lib/modules/source/vmnet-only/netif.c
patching file lib/modules/source/vmnet-only/vnetUserListener.c
patching file lib/modules/source/vsock-only/Makefile
patching file lib/modules/source/vsock-only/Makefile.kernel
patching file lib/modules/source/vmci-only/autoconf/epoll.c
patching file lib/modules/source/vmci-only/autoconf/geninclude.c
patching file lib/modules/source/vmci-only/include/driver-config.h
patching file lib/modules/source/vmmon-only/autoconf/epoll.c
patching file lib/modules/source/vmmon-only/autoconf/geninclude.c
patching file lib/modules/source/vmmon-only/autoconf/nopage1.c
patching file lib/modules/source/vmmon-only/autoconf/setnice.c
patching file lib/modules/source/vmmon-only/autoconf/smpcall.c
patching file lib/modules/source/vmmon-only/include/driver-config.h
patching file lib/modules/source/vmnet-only/driver-config.h
patching file lib/modules/source/vmnet-only/epoll.c
patching file lib/modules/source/vmnet-only/geninclude.c
patching file lib/modules/source/vmnet-only/netdev_has_dev_net.c
patching file lib/modules/source/vmnet-only/netdev_has_net.c
patching file lib/modules/source/vmnet-only/nfhook_uses_skb.c
patching file lib/modules/source/vmnet-only/setnice.c
patching file lib/modules/source/vmnet-only/sk_alloc.c
patching file lib/modules/source/vmnet-only/skblin.c
patching file lib/modules/source/vmnet-only/socket.c
patching file lib/modules/source/vsock-only/autoconf/cachecreate.c
patching file lib/modules/source/vsock-only/autoconf/epoll.c
patching file lib/modules/source/vsock-only/autoconf/filldir1.c
patching file lib/modules/source/vsock-only/autoconf/geninclude.c
patching file lib/modules/source/vsock-only/autoconf/getsb1.c
patching file lib/modules/source/vsock-only/autoconf/setnice.c
patching file lib/modules/source/vsock-only/autoconf/sk_filter.c
patching file lib/modules/source/vsock-only/autoconf/statfs1.c
patching file lib/modules/source/vsock-only/include/driver-config.h
Using 2.6.x kernel build system.
make: entrant dans le répertoire « /tmp/yaourt-tmp-nicolas/aur-vmware-server-modules/src/vmware-server-distrib/lib/modules/source/vmci-only »
make -C /lib/modules/2.6.37-ARCH/build/include/.. SUBDIRS=$PWD SRCROOT=$PWD/. modules
make[1]: entrant dans le répertoire « /usr/src/linux-2.6.37-ARCH »
  CC [M]  /tmp/yaourt-tmp-nicolas/aur-vmware-server-modules/src/vmware-server-distrib/lib/modules/source/vmci-only/linux/driver.o
/tmp/yaourt-tmp-nicolas/aur-vmware-server-modules/src/vmware-server-distrib/lib/modules/source/vmci-only/linux/driver.c: In function ‘LinuxDriver_Open’:
/tmp/yaourt-tmp-nicolas/aur-vmware-server-modules/src/vmware-server-distrib/lib/modules/source/vmci-only/linux/driver.c:363:4: erreur: implicit declaration of function ‘init_MUTEX’
make[2]: *** [/tmp/yaourt-tmp-nicolas/aur-vmware-server-modules/src/vmware-server-distrib/lib/modules/source/vmci-only/linux/driver.o] Erreur 1
make[1]: *** [_module_/tmp/yaourt-tmp-nicolas/aur-vmware-server-modules/src/vmware-server-distrib/lib/modules/source/vmci-only] Erreur 2
make[1]: quittant le répertoire « /usr/src/linux-2.6.37-ARCH »
make: *** [vmci.ko] Erreur 2
make: quittant le répertoire « /tmp/yaourt-tmp-nicolas/aur-vmware-server-modules/src/vmware-server-distrib/lib/modules/source/vmci-only »
==> ERREUR: Une erreur s'est produite dans build().
    Abandon...
==> ERREUR: Makepkg n'a pas pu construire vmware-server-modules.
==> Relancer la compilation de vmware-server-modules ? [o/N]
Encore une fois j'ai cherché un peu, en tapant

Code : Tout sélectionner

implicit declaration of function ‘init_MUTEX’
mais soit je ne comprend pas, soit je ne vois pas la solution..

Si vous avez des idées..

Ps : je suis sur Arch 64bits..
[Soft]__________________________________[Matériel]

OS: Arch Linux x86_64____________________AMD Phenom(tm) II X4 840 Processor
Kernel: 3.7.4-1-ARCH _____________________12 Go DDR3
Shell: bash_____________________________1TOGo SATA --> Arch
Résolution: 1920*1080_____________________250 SATA --> Windows7
Pilote Catalyst non-libre___________________Ati Radeon HD6850 2Go Vram
Avatar de l’utilisateur
benjarobin
Maître du Kyudo
Messages : 17572
Inscription : sam. 30 mai 2009, 15:48
Localisation : Lyon

Re: [Vmware-server] installation depuis Aur (en cours)

Message par benjarobin »

Tu as bien fait ceci:
For 2.6.37 kernel and VMware 7.x.x (tested with 7.1.3), there's a script to patch the VMware sources (run as root)
A moins d'avoir une vrai nécessité d'utilisation de VMware, je te conseil VirtualBox
Dernière modification par benjarobin le sam. 26 mars 2011, 11:23, modifié 1 fois.
Zsh | KDE | PC fixe : AMD Ryzen 9900X, Radeon RX 7700 XT
Titre d'un sujet : [Thème] Sujet (état) / Règles du forum
Avatar de l’utilisateur
hackman61
Hankyu
Messages : 46
Inscription : mer. 16 mars 2011, 16:45
Localisation : Alencon, Basse-Normandie

Re: [Vmware-server] installation depuis Aur (en cours)

Message par hackman61 »

J'ai effectivement testé ça :

Code : Tout sélectionner

[nicolas@ArchStation:/tmp]$ sudo sh vmware7.1.3-patch-kernel-2.6.37.sh 
Mot de passe : 
Unpacking /usr/lib/vmware/modules/source/vmmon.tar:
Patching /usr/lib/vmware/modules/source/vmmon.tar:
patching file linux/driver.c
Hunk #1 FAILED at 145.
Hunk #2 succeeded at 169 (offset -1 lines).
1 out of 2 hunks FAILED -- saving rejects to file linux/driver.c.rej

Patching FAILED!  Restoring original /usr/lib/vmware/modules/source/vmmon.tar
mais c'est pas fameux

edit : deplus, c'est pour le workstatio, ça nan?
[Soft]__________________________________[Matériel]

OS: Arch Linux x86_64____________________AMD Phenom(tm) II X4 840 Processor
Kernel: 3.7.4-1-ARCH _____________________12 Go DDR3
Shell: bash_____________________________1TOGo SATA --> Arch
Résolution: 1920*1080_____________________250 SATA --> Windows7
Pilote Catalyst non-libre___________________Ati Radeon HD6850 2Go Vram
Répondre